Understanding KYC

KYC is a regulatory requirement for financial institutions, including cryptocurrency exchanges, to verify the identity of their customers. This process helps prevent illegal activities such as money laundering, terrorist financing, and fraud.

Dragon Coin has embraced KYC as an essential measure to protect its users, enhance security, and comply with industry regulations.

Step-by-Step KYC Process for Dragon Coin

The KYC process for Dragon Coin is straightforward and can be completed in a few simple steps:

1. Register an Account: Create a Dragon Coin account and provide basic personal information.

2. Submit Identity Documents: Upload clear copies of government-issued identity documents, such as a passport or driver's license.

3. Verify Address: Provide proof of residence, such as a utility bill or bank statement, to confirm your address.

4. Biometric Verification: Take a live photo of yourself using your webcam or mobile device to verify your identity in real-time.

5. Review and Verification: Dragon Coin's compliance team will review the submitted documents and biometric data to verify your identity.

Note: The KYC process typically takes 1-3 business days to complete.

Tips and Tricks for Dragon Coin KYC Success

  • Prepare all necessary documents beforehand: Gather your identity documents and proof of address before initiating the KYC process.
  • Use high-quality images: Ensure that the scanned copies of your documents are clear and legible.
  • Review your submissions carefully: Proofread your information and verify that all documents are submitted correctly.
  • Respond promptly to requests: If you receive any additional requests for information, respond promptly to avoid delays in account verification.
  • Be patient: KYC verification can take some time, so be patient and allow for the necessary processing time.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1. Why do I need to complete KYC for Dragon Coin?
A. KYC is essential for protecting users and preventing illegal activities. It enhances security, prevents fraud, and ensures regulatory compliance.

Q2. What documents are required for Dragon Coin KYC?
A. Government-issued identity documents (passport, driver's license), proof of address (utility bill, bank statement), and a live photo for biometric verification.

Q3. How long does the Dragon Coin KYC process take?
A. Typically, it takes 1-3 business days for Dragon Coin's compliance team to review and verify user identities.

Q4. What happens if my KYC documents are rejected?
A. If your documents are rejected, you will receive a notification from Dragon Coin stating the reason for rejection. You will have an opportunity to resubmit your documents after correcting any errors or discrepancies.

Q5. Is my personal information safe with Dragon Coin?
A. Dragon Coin employs robust security measures to protect user privacy and data. All KYC information is securely stored and only used for the verification process.
